Senior Member Leaves ZaAB Party

Nekategorizirano


His departure would mean the end of what is a deputy group with the minimum number of MPs.

After Peter Vilfan joined the Pensioners's Party (DeSUS) faction in June, the ZaAB deputy group was left with only three members.

Apart from Möderndorfer and party head Alenka Bratušek, the only other member of the group is Mirjam Bon Klanjšček, who is reportedly also being wooed by DeSUS.

Media reports suggest that Möderndorfer is planning to join the deputy group of the ruling Party of the Modern Centre (SMC).

Party head, PM Miro Cerar, neither confirmed nor denied this after party consultations yesterday. He said that the SMC had been informed of a departure from the ZaAB deputy group but would not interfere.
